At Acturis, innovation isn’t just part of our culture — it’s in our DNA. Our journey began in 2000 in the garden shed of our co‑founder, Theo Duchen, who — together with fellow former McKinsey partner David McDonald — set out to reinvent insurance technology. From those start‑up beginnings, Acturis has grown into a global SaaS leader transforming the insurance industry. Today, over 100,000 users in 40+ countries rely on our platform to run and grow their businesses. By partnering closely with brokers, insurers, and MGAs, we continue to shape modern insurance across both personal and commercial lines. Recognised as a Great Place to Work® 2026, Acturis combines the agility and innovation of a start‑up with the scale and stability of an industry leader. You’ll join a team where expertise is valued, ideas move fast, and talented people make a real impact from day one. And as an EcoVadis Committed‑rated organisation, we focus on creating long‑term value by operating in a sustainable and responsible way.

Day to day you will:

  • Lead end-to-end delivery of complex technology and business change projects, managing scope, timelines, risks and dependencies to ensure successful outcomes.
  • Coordinate cross‑functional teams across technology, product, operations and leadership, aligning priorities and managing interdependencies across multiple workstreams.
  • Drive strong governance, reporting and delivery discipline while improving consistency, transparency and ways of working across projects.

Showcase Your Problem-Solving Approach

IT consulting is all about solving problems for clients. Think about how you can illustrate your approach to a past challenge using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result). It's a great way to show how you tackle complex issues and come up with effective solutions.
